Output 58e13391b17ed2d9858b34c5570b2044173f87f5369c6dd3a542897f53104a66:76

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cd21912b864022b5c33d1d15f56a2d5ebb7f36d6377a967fb4319e4b6d0b6342
address
bc1pe5sez2uxgq3ttsear52l263dt6ah7dkkxaafvla5xx0ykmgtvdpq67msxh
transaction
58e13391b17ed2d9858b34c5570b2044173f87f5369c6dd3a542897f53104a66
spent
true